Acts 2:6 h;kouon

The variations are between the imperfect and the aorist tense and the singular and the plural number. A majority of the Committee regarded h;kouen (C 81 467 547 1311 1739 vg syrph copsa geo) as a correction of h;kouon (A D E Ivid most minuscules Chrysostom) under the influence of the following ei-j e[kastoj. The readings h;kousen (a B 181 241 307 327 614 917 1874) and h;kousan (181 460) seem to have arisen from harmonization with adjacent verbs in the aorist tense.
